What’s the velocity of an 11-kilogram object with 792 joules of kinetic energy?

7 m/s
8 m/s
9 m/s
11 m/s
12 m/s

Answer: The velocity of the object is 12 m/s.

Step-by-step explanation:

Mass of the object = 11 kg

Velocity of the object = v

Kinetic energy possessed by the object = 792 Joules


K.E=(1)/(2)mv^2


792 Joules=(1)/(2)* 11* v^2


v=\sqrt{(2* 792 J)/(11)}=12 m/s

Hence, the velocity of the object is 12 m/s.
